Monjasa vessel attacked by pirates in Gulf of Guinea

Armed pirates have attacked a tanker belonging to Danish oil trading company Monjasa. The crew is currently located in the ship’s citadel. Updated.
Monjasa is Danish oil trading company headquartered in Fredericia. A large part of its business is conducted abroad, such as West Africa. | Photo: Ladefoged Joachim/Ritzau Scanpix

One of Monjasa’s tankers has been attacked by pirates in the Gulf of Guinea, the company confirms to ShippingWatch.
